“. This tiny taqueria is a gem. The food is fresh and sublimely delicious!. I LOVE THIS PLACE !. The Guacamole is great.. The Camarones Tacos (shrimp tacos) features 3 small soft tacos with tender, boiled shrimp, shredded cabbage, guac, and the most wonderful Tamarind sauce (sweet and fruity).. The Carnitas Tacos (pork tacos; 3 small soft tacos) has tender flavorful morsels of pork, with onion, guac, and a savory sauce- only slightly spicy.. I recommend the refreshing house-made limeade, called Agua de Limon.. This restaurant is a tiny, very narrow, storefront. Of the two exterior doors on Main Street, enter the left (In) door; when you leave, you use the other door.. The restaurant interior has colorful wall murals and just a few small tables in the back of the space. They do offer carry-out.. Parking on Main Street is limited, but there is one (pay) public lot just across Main Street, and another (pay) public parking lot about 1/2 block away at 7th and Main.“

“As a disabled person who uses a rollator, this venue is pretty accessible to me. The entrance is flat. There's a ramp to get to the sanctuary (it is a little steep, though, it might be hard to push someone up it). from what I remember, the bathroom was technically an ADA bathroom. In reality, with all the people crowding in there, it would be difficult to get a rollator or wheelchair in there. (I didn't take my rollator to the bathroom with me because the concert was so crowded and definitely regretted it because the wait was so long),There's no disabled parking on the street near the entrance, so my friends usually drop me off at the entrance and then find parking.I also like the look of the venue and how you can tell it used to be a church and has stained glass windows.I don't drink alcohol and appreciate the multiple soda water options“
